For the Las Vegas market, that's a completely reasonable antenna. For Phoenix, not so much since there are no low-VHF full power majors in PHX.
Since the poster only asked for channel 9 (KCTS), a medium-range high-VHF antenna installed outside and aimed towards Seattle should answer his request for PBS.

The SS-2000 seems to be vertically polarized on VHF. Try turning the antenna 45 degrees CW or CCW while maintaining the aim north.
